In Haryana, Dhanda had raised serious allegations regarding irregularities in the Ladli Lakshmi Yojana, demanding justice for women deprived of their rightful benefits. He urged the administration to include eligible women under the scheme to ensure economic empowerment and dignity.

Raising Gujarat Issues at the National Level

In Gujarat, Anurag Dhanda has been vocal about farmers’ issues and tribal welfare. He has accused the state government of misusing funds reserved for tribal development and has highlighted cases of alleged injustice faced by farmers. Through press conferences and public statements, Dhanda has consistently questioned governance failures, positioning AAP as an alternative political force in the state.
